Output 7b89ca6564c7930381fa74cc11d8570326aaea0e230d6c19ddf644a298bb2b32:12

value
19000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2d52bbe830cd253caafb98afac6381151a0d64f OP_EQUALVERIFY OP_CHECKSIG
address
LfuLLwQMkKaz3DygsPey22guLMz4RHB82A
transaction
7b89ca6564c7930381fa74cc11d8570326aaea0e230d6c19ddf644a298bb2b32
spent
true